Event Overview
The XVI Eurasian Forum KAZENERGY took place in Astana on October 2–3, 2025, as part of Kazakhstan Energy Week. The event gathered over 300 participants from 50 countries, focusing on the theme "The New Energy Order: Focus on Middle Powers."
Key Addresses
Prime Minister Olzhas Bektenov delivered a message from President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ev, emphasizing Kazakhstan's commitment to energy security and attracting international investment. The forum also celebrated the 20th anniversary of the KAZENERGY Association.
Forum Discussions
Discussions centered on global energy transition challenges, world energy security, advanced technology implementation, and international cooperation. Bolat Akchulakov, Chairman of the KAZENERGY Association, highlighted the role of middle powers in setting global energy trends.
TCO's Contributions
Tengizchevroil LLP (TCO) served as the General Sponsor, showcasing its support for Kazakhstan's low-carbon future and energy transition. TCO has contributed over $206 billion to Kazakhstan's economy and achieved over 98% plant reliability from 2015 to 2024.
